WebAug 2, 2024 · Regarding the above mentioned number of 3 million online connections, we will need 24 GB of memory (with the stack of 4 KB) for all connections. And that’s without the memory allocated for the Channel structure, the outgoing packets ch.send and other internal fields. 2.2. WebJan 22, 2016 · The solution to this problem is to always define an http.Client with a sensible timeout for your use case. Here is an example: var netClient = &http.Client { Timeout: time.Second * 10, }... WebJan 5, 2024 · Initializing a net/http server in Golang reveals a few basic timeout configurations: Copy srv := &http.Server{ ReadTimeout: 1 * time.Second, WriteTimeout: 1 * time.Second, IdleTimeout: 30 * time.Second, ReadHeaderTimeout: 2 * time.Second, TLSConfig: tlsConfig, Handler: srvMux, }

Yes, the HTTP server runs each handler function in its own goroutine. This means you must not access global (or otherwise shared) variables from a handler without holding a mutex lock.
